#ifndef _SLK_TYPES_H_
#define _SLK_TYPES_H_
#include <stdint.h>
typedef struct
{
union
{
uint32_t n;
struct
{
uint8_t r;
uint8_t g;
uint8_t b;
uint8_t a;
};
};
}SLK_Color;
typedef struct
{
uint8_t index;
uint8_t mask;
}SLK_Paxel;
typedef struct
{
SLK_Color colors[256];
}SLK_Palette;
typedef struct
{
int width;
int height;
int changed;
SLK_Color *data;
}SLK_RGB_sprite;
typedef struct
{
int width;
int height;
int changed;
SLK_Paxel *data;
}SLK_Pal_sprite;
typedef struct
{
int size;
SLK_RGB_sprite **sheet;
}SLK_RGB_sheet;
typedef struct
{
int size;
SLK_Pal_sprite **sheet;
}SLK_Pal_sheet;
typedef struct
{
SLK_Pal_sprite *target;
SLK_RGB_sprite *render;
SLK_Palette *palette;
}SLK_Layer_pal;
typedef struct
{
SLK_RGB_sprite *target;
}SLK_Layer_rgb;
typedef struct
{
int type;
int active;
int dynamic;
int resized;
int x;
int y;
float scale;
SLK_Color tint;
union
{
SLK_Layer_pal type_0;
SLK_Layer_rgb type_1;
};
}SLK_Layer;
typedef struct
{
int pressed;
int released;
int held;
}SLK_Button;
enum SLK_key
{
SLK_KEY_NONE,
SLK_KEY_A,SLK_KEY_B,SLK_KEY_C,SLK_KEY_D,SLK_KEY_E,SLK_KEY_F,SLK_KEY_G,
SLK_KEY_H,SLK_KEY_I,SLK_KEY_J,SLK_KEY_K,SLK_KEY_L,SLK_KEY_M,SLK_KEY_N,
SLK_KEY_O,SLK_KEY_P,SLK_KEY_Q,SLK_KEY_R,SLK_KEY_S,SLK_KEY_T,SLK_KEY_U,
SLK_KEY_V,SLK_KEY_W,SLK_KEY_X,SLK_KEY_Y,SLK_KEY_Z,
SLK_KEY_0,SLK_KEY_1,SLK_KEY_2,SLK_KEY_3,SLK_KEY_4,SLK_KEY_5,
SLK_KEY_6,SLK_KEY_7,SLK_KEY_8,SLK_KEY_9,
SLK_KEY_F1,SLK_KEY_F2,SLK_KEY_F3,SLK_KEY_F4,SLK_KEY_F5,SLK_KEY_F6,
SLK_KEY_F7,SLK_KEY_F8,SLK_KEY_F9,SLK_KEY_F10,SLK_KEY_F11,SLK_KEY_F12,
SLK_KEY_UP,SLK_KEY_DOWN,SLK_KEY_LEFT,SLK_KEY_RIGHT,
SLK_KEY_SPACE,SLK_KEY_TAB,SLK_KEY_SHIFT,SLK_KEY_CTRL,SLK_KEY_INS,
SLK_KEY_DEL,SLK_KEY_HOME,SLK_KEY_END,SLK_KEY_PGUP,SLK_KEY_PGDN,
SLK_KEY_BACK,SLK_KEY_ESCAPE,SLK_KEY_RETURN,SLK_KEY_ENTER,SLK_KEY_PAUSE,SLK_KEY_SCROLL,
SLK_KEY_NP0,SLK_KEY_NP1,SLK_KEY_NP2,SLK_KEY_NP3,SLK_KEY_NP4,SLK_KEY_NP5,SLK_KEY_NP6,SLK_KEY_NP7,SLK_KEY_NP8,SLK_KEY_NP9,
SLK_KEY_NP_MUL,SLK_KEY_NP_DIV,SLK_KEY_NP_ADD,SLK_KEY_NP_SUB,SLK_KEY_NP_DECIMAL,
};
enum SLK_mouse_button
{
SLK_BUTTON_LEFT,SLK_BUTTON_RIGHT,SLK_BUTTON_MIDDLE,SLK_BUTTON_X1,SLK_BUTTON_X2,
};
enum SLK_layer
{
SLK_LAYER_PAL,SLK_LAYER_RGB,
};
enum SLK_mask
{
SLK_OPAQUE = 0,
SLK_TRANSPARENT = 255,
};
enum SLK_flip
{
SLK_FLIP_NONE = 0,
SLK_FLIP_VERTICAL = 1,
SLK_FLIP_HORIZONTAL = 2,
};
enum SLK_window
{
SLK_WINDOW_MAX = -1,
};
#endif //_SLK_TYPES_H_
